The concept of molar rotation is fundamental in the field of chemistry, particularly in stereochemistry and optical activity. It refers to the degree to which a substance can rotate plane-polarized light when it is dissolved in a solution. This property is significant because it helps chemists understand the spatial arrangement of atoms within a molecule and how these arrangements affect the molecule's interactions with light. The molar rotation is typically expressed in degrees per mole per liter, which provides a standardized way to compare the optical activities of different substances. To better illustrate this concept, let’s consider a simple example involving sugars. Many sugars are optically active, meaning they can rotate plane-polarized light. For instance, glucose has a specific molar rotation that differs from that of fructose. By measuring the molar rotation of these sugars in solution, chemists can determine their concentrations and even identify them in complex mixtures. This measurement is particularly useful in the food industry, where knowing the concentration of sugars in products can influence quality control and product formulation. Furthermore, the molar rotation can provide insights into the purity of a substance. Impurities often alter the optical properties of a solution, which can lead to changes in the molar rotation. Thus, by comparing the observed molar rotation with known values for pure substances, chemists can infer the presence of impurities and assess the quality of their samples. In addition to its applications in organic chemistry, molar rotation is also significant in pharmaceuticals. The optical activity of drug molecules can affect their biological activity. For example, one enantiomer of a chiral drug might be therapeutically active while the other could be inactive or even harmful. By understanding the molar rotation of these compounds, researchers can better design and optimize drugs for human use. Moreover, the relationship between molar rotation and molecular structure is an area of ongoing research. Scientists continue to explore how various functional groups and stereochemistry influence molar rotation. This understanding can lead to the development of new materials with tailored optical properties, which have applications in fields such as photonics and materials science.
